We are a leading independent parcel, mail and logistics services company operating throughout the UK and Ireland, delivering the important things in life. DX Freight provides next‑day or scheduled delivery services for parcels and freight, as well as comprehensive logistics solutions, including warehouse management and the operation of customer‑liveried vehicles.

Role Summary

Our Customer Service Advisors live our customer promise:
Delivered Exactly by delighting our customers each and every time. This role, through proactive and timely actions, provides fantastic service to a wide range of interesting and demanding customers. Working alongside our operational and account management teams you will be able to positively influence our customers' needs and resolve any potential issues.

Key Responsibilities
  • Receive and handle all inbound, internal and external customer queries and manage through to resolution for specific customer accounts.
  • Action all customer queries in line with the required processes and service level agreements.
  • Work as part of a team to ensure great customer service delivery every time.
  • Engage proactively with service centres to ensure customer requirements are received and actioned.
  • Recognise and deal with queries, requests and problems in line with our customer account requirements.
  • Identify and action escalation issues.
  • Undertake any other customer account support duties as required.
